首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

计算Snowflake中日期之间的特定天数

可以使用DATEDIFF函数。DATEDIFF函数用于计算两个日期之间的天数差异。

具体的函数语法如下: DATEDIFF(date_part, start_date, end_date)

其中,date_part表示要计算的时间间隔单位,可以是以下值之一:

  • DAY:计算天数差异
  • WEEK:计算周数差异
  • MONTH:计算月数差异
  • QUARTER:计算季度差异
  • YEAR:计算年数差异

start_date和end_date分别表示起始日期和结束日期。

以下是一个示例,演示如何使用DATEDIFF函数计算Snowflake中日期之间的特定天数:

代码语言:txt
复制
SELECT DATEDIFF(DAY, '2022-01-01', '2022-01-10') AS day_diff;

在上述示例中,我们计算了从2022年1月1日到2022年1月10日之间的天数差异,并将结果存储在day_diff列中。

对于日期之间的特定天数计算,Snowflake还提供了其他函数和操作符,如DATEADD函数用于在给定日期上添加或减去指定的时间间隔,以及DATEDIFF函数的变体,如DATEDIFF_MONTH和DATEDIFF_YEAR等。

在云计算领域中,日期之间的特定天数计算可以应用于各种场景,例如计算两个事件之间的天数差异、计算某个事件发生后的天数等。

腾讯云提供了一系列与日期和时间相关的产品和服务,如云数据库 TencentDB for MySQL、云函数 Tencent Cloud Function、云服务器 Tencent Cloud CVM 等。这些产品和服务可以帮助开发者在云计算环境中进行日期和时间的处理和计算。

更多关于腾讯云相关产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券